You’re not alone when you feel overwhelmed by your student loan debt – especially if you’ve been making payments for years and you have more debt than you borrowed. An attorney can help you get some relief by negotiating a deal to pay off your federal and private student loans — but only if you’re in default. Until then, your student loan service will not accept a one-time payment to clear outstanding interest or principal balance.

You can start by going to the internet. To search for an attorney who can help you negotiate a settlement on your private or federal loans, you can start by typing “student loan debt attorney” into Google. You will likely find a few dozen law firms advertising their services.

Your attorney should be able to estimate how much they can help reduce your loan balance, depending on whether the loan is federal or private. Typically, the biggest savings come from settling a private student loan with a high balance and poor payment history.

They should also outline the risks involved in negotiating agreements. You have to default on your loans to negotiate a deal, which means you have to miss monthly payments. Your account may not be refunded or stopped due to a delay or forbearance.

When you default on student loans, you and your co-signer will see your credit score drop. You will also run the risk of being sued by the lender, exposing you to the risk of foreclosure or lien on your home.

Some student loan debt attorneys will provide free consultations. Use this as an opportunity to find a lawyer you feel comfortable with. Here are some questions you can ask to help you rate it.

How many student loan agreements do you negotiate each year? Ideally, you would want to hire someone who regularly negotiates student debt payments. The more cases they solve each year, the better idea they should have of what a reasonable discount would be and what kind of payment plans the lender would accept (i.e. fixed payments, monthly payments, or a combination of the two).

Can you provide me with some case studies from past agreements? Ask your attorney to share some examples of settlements they have negotiated in the past. It can give you an idea of ​​what is possible and what to expect.

Have you worked with my lender before? While previous experience with a debt collection agency or creditor is not necessary, it is helpful. Each company has its own guidelines for settling student loan debt. Knowing these guidelines can give you an edge.

What are the risks associated with settlement? Your attorney should be aware in advance of the risks associated with seeking a student loan deal, including lost payroll and damage to your credit report.

Who will handle my case? Given the amount of debt at stake, I do not recommend that a lawyer be your primary point of contact. Your attorney should work closely with you from the start and know the ins and outs of your financial situation.

What is your fee structure? Many attorneys are willing to work with you to work out a payment plan to pay your fees. However, some may require full payment before filing your case.

The fee an attorney charges for negotiating student loan debt can vary widely. There is no average, but there are some common types of fee structures.

Hourly rate: this is how it looks! The attorney charges an hourly fee for every hour spent working for you. The advantage is that you are only charged for the time the lawyer spends creating your case and working on it. The downside is that you won’t know exactly how long it will take, which can make you pay more than you expected.

Flat fee: In a flat fee model, your attorney charges a fixed amount of money for the service. Unlike hourly rate agreements, the flat rate ensures that you know exactly how much you will pay before the case starts. The flat rate can be paid in cash or in installments on a monthly payment plan.

Contingency: The contingency payment transfers the financial risk to the attorney – they are only paid if they achieve the desired outcome (eg, dismissal or liquidation of bankruptcy).

Hybrids: A hybrid payment structure typically involves an initial flat fee made at the beginning of the case and then a contingent fee that is only due if the attorney forgives your debt.

What is the difference between debt settlement and debt consolidation? The difference between debt consolidation and debt settlement is huge. In liquidation, an attorney negotiates with your creditors for a significant reduction in your outstanding balance. You make a monthly payment to a trust account and a lawyer handles everything else, including all phone calls and communication with creditors and debt collectors. When a debt is settled, the attorney will receive written confirmation and will then arrange for payment to be sent to the creditor of the client’s trust account. In consolidation, no attorneys are involved and you pay 100% of the principal amount owed plus additional interest and late fees. How does this happen? All your unsecured debts are paid off; the consolidator pays and gives you a new loan for the full amount owed. Then you start paying the loan and the new interest to the consolidator.
